- Description
- The Health Resources & Service Administration (HRSA), Maternal & Child Health Bureaus, intent to negotiate, on a sole source basis, to modify our contract with Best Start, Inc., of Tampa, FL. This procurement shall be processed in accordance with Simplified Acquisition Procedures as outline in Federal Acquisitions Regulations (FAR) Part 13 and 6. The purpose of this negotiation is to develop Training Sessions for the "Using Loving Support to Develop Breastfeeding Friendly Worksites Support Kit" developed by Best Starts Inc. The contractor is in the process of developing a resource kit for employers to support women who choose to continue breastfeeding and lactation after returning to work. In developing the content for the kit, recommendations from experts in employment and breastfeeding suggest development of draft curriculum for three (3) training sessions that will include a one-day interactive learning event. This modification to the existing contract will allow the contractor to develop training sessions needed to orient breastfeeding advocates and lactation consultants who will be the ?frontline resource? to employees on the use of the resource kit by employees. The current contractor is the only one who can develop these sessions. Any other source would have to duplicate a substantial array of current and previous efforts to accomplish the same objects. The Contractor has spent a considerable amount of effort in developing the Using Loving Support to Develop Breastfeeding Friendly Worksite Support Kit for the Maternal & Child Heath Bureau, HRSA, DHHS. This is not s solicitation, but a notification of our intent to modify an existing contract. A justification for other than full and open competition is on file.
